Located along Guest house Street, The Magic Sponge welcomes guests with a Jasmine garden, restaurant and bar. It features multiple balconies and offers views of the mountains. All private rooms have flat-screen internet TV and private bathroom with hot water rainshower. At The Magic Sponge, property amenities include an internet TV lounge, mini golf course, two pool tables and a pub with live entertainment. Motorcycle rental and tour information is also available.

A big smile from William and a complimentary cold beer on arrival really set the tone for our stay at The Magic Sponge. We ended up staying here for five nights and absolutely loved it. The room we had was spacious, spotless, and all of the facilities looked and felt brand new. The area around Kampot can be dusty, so the rain shower in the bathroom was always a welcome treat. We didn’t use it, but each room has a large TV with Netflix and other channels. The beds are comfortable, and the air conditioning did its thing silently on those hot and humid nights. The restaurant menu at The Magic Sponge tells you that American-sized portions are served, and this is absolutely true. We had breakfast here every morning of our stay, and it set us up for the rest of the day—we weren’t hungry again until dinner time. I highly recommend the breakfast burrito and the eggs hollandaise with Kampot pepper ham. Yummy! We can’t recommend The Magic Sponge highly enough for your stay in Kampot. As well as all of the above, it’s just a very short walk to all of the sights in the center of town. This is one of those few places that I can't find anything negative to say.
